How Newegg Crushed the “Shopping Cart” Patent and Saved Online Retail
Submitted by Bradley Keyes on Fri, 2013-02-01 01:00
"We basically took a look at this situation and said, 'This is bullshit,'" said Cheng in an interview with Ars. "We saw that if we paid off this patent holder, we'd have to pay off every patent holder this same amount. This is the first case we took all the way to trial. And now, nobody has to pay Soverain jack squat for these patents."
